People with 2 copies of a risk gene have genetic form of Alzheimer's, scientists say

CHICAGO People who carry two copies of the APOE4 gene are virtually guaranteed to develop Alzheimer's and face symptoms at an earlier age, researchers reported on Monday (May 6) in a study that could redefine such carriers as having a new genetic form of the mind-wasting disease.
